Transaction 4be1ed45a8151a3f154c43da1e6efb40d14964fb682c054e74d95303333ef99d

1 Input
2 Outputs
  • 4be1ed45a8151a3f154c43da1e6efb40d14964fb682c054e74d95303333ef99d:0
  • value  1405463326
    address  398dHrBTKjYMrgvQt6RxcZZXLyAzcZaH61
  • 4be1ed45a8151a3f154c43da1e6efb40d14964fb682c054e74d95303333ef99d:1
  • value  27138683
    address  3ApWWnUiLPYX8vomQBzB9bqGYSswVNHsWX